Tentu, ini penjelasan mengenai CSS.
📝 Pengertian CSS (Cascading Style Sheets)
CSS adalah singkatan dari Cascading Style Sheets. CSS adalah bahasa style sheet yang digunakan untuk mengatur tampilan visual dan format dokumen yang ditulis dalam bahasa markup seperti HTML atau XML.
🎨 Fungsi Utama CSS
Secara sederhana, jika HTML berfungsi untuk membuat struktur dan konten (misalnya teks, gambar, tautan) sebuah halaman web, maka CSS berfungsi untuk memberikan gaya atau presentasi pada struktur dan konten tersebut.
Fungsi utama CSS meliputi:
- Mengatur Tata Letak (Layout): Mengontrol posisi elemen, jarak (margin dan padding), lebar, dan tinggi elemen pada halaman.
- Mengubah Gaya Teks: Menentukan jenis font, ukuran font, warna teks, dan dekorasi teks.
- Memberikan Warna: Menentukan warna latar belakang (background), warna teks, dan warna elemen lainnya.
- Menambahkan Efek Visual: Seperti bayangan (shadow), transisi, dan animasi.
- Memisahkan Konten dari Tampilan: Ini adalah keunggulan utama. Dengan CSS, kode HTML hanya fokus pada konten dan struktur, sementara CSS menangani semua aspek tampilan. Hal ini memudahkan pengelolaan dan pembaruan desain di banyak halaman sekaligus.
🌐 Hubungan dengan HTML
CSS dan HTML adalah teknologi dasar yang tidak terpisahkan dalam pengembangan web modern.
- HTML: Menyediakan kerangka dasar dan konten.
- CSS: Mendandani dan memformat kerangka tersebut agar terlihat menarik, profesional, dan konsisten di seluruh situs web.
Dengan CSS, developer dapat membuat halaman web yang terlihat rapi, konsisten, dan responsif (tampilan yang menyesuaikan dengan berbagai ukuran layar, seperti desktop, tablet, dan smartphone).
Apakah Anda ingin tahu lebih banyak tentang struktur dasar kode CSS atau perbedaan antara HTML dan CSS?